100. Archers of Loaf "Icky Mettle"


90s indie grungeish album that reminds me of Pavement and Dinosaur Jr, with its silly lyrics and catchy hooks. Jesse Lacey once said this album restorted his faith in music.
Favorite Song: Web In Front

99. Red House Painters "Song For A Blue Guitar"


Mark Kozelek has a way with covers. He covers Wings "Silly Love Songs", The Cars "All Mixed Up" and finally "Long Distance Runaround" by Yes. Now I don't care for any of the originals, in fact I despise Yes. But he covers them amazing making them songs i'd actually want to listen to, turning them into Nick Drake-esque songs. But covers aside, the originals are also beautiful songs in the same vein.
Favorite song: Song For a Blue Guitar

98. This Will Destroy You "Young Mountain EP"


Post-rock band similar to Explosions in the Sky (like that hasn't been heard before), which isn't a bad thing at all. They're more easy to get into because they're less subtle and don't spend as much time building up to lead to the breakdowns, listening to this EP never fails to make me eager for their debut album to be released.
Favorite Song: Quiet

97. Library Tapes "Feelings For Something Lost"


Somewhere between minimalism and post-rock. This album is based around repeated piano noises and background sounds, it's ambient.
Favorite Song: Shut Your Eyes and You’ll Find the Trees Turning Into Flames
